Walking is one of the easiest ways to exercise. And with our Get Moving challenge, you’re already a step ahead.
For most adults, experts recommend getting between 30 – 60 minutes of exercise a day for good health and weight loss. Another way to think about it is 10,000 steps a day, or around five miles of individual steps. Dr. Dean Ornish’s1 lifestyle changes study2 suggests that for some, trying to “baby step” to this goal (simply parking further from your destination, taking the stairs) can lead to failure. The results simply don’t support the effort.
So commit. Think about the positive consequences of shooting for every single one of those 10,000 steps a day. Playing with your kids without being winded. Fitting into your goal jeans. Coming off expensive medications. After consulting with your doctor, don’t be afraid to jump in with both feet and make radical changes.
Set a goal of one month. Stick with your radical changes – eating a super-healthy diet and exercising every day – for a month. Take stock of the positive results you see. Success is a much more powerful motivator than fear. And joy trumps them both.
